§ 37-27-3. Bid rigging prohibited.

It is unlawful for any person to knowingly conspire, collude, combine, or agree with another to commit or attempt to commit bid rigging involving:

(1) A contract for the purchase of equipment, goods, services, or materials or a contract for construction or repair proposed, offered, or otherwise submitted by a government entity; or

(2) A subcontract for the purchase of equipment, goods, services, or materials or for construction or repair with a prime contractor or proposed prime contractor for a government entity.

Legislative History

P.L. 2025, ch. 307, § 1, effective June 30, 2025; P.L. 2025, ch. 357, § 1, effective June 30, 2025.
